RWR89S5600FRB12 by Vishay Intertechnology

Vishay Intertechnology's RWR89S5600FRB12 is a 560 ohm fixed resistor with 1% tolerance and 3W power dissipation. With wire wound technology, it operates b/w -55 to 250 °C, making it ideal for applications requiring precise resistance values in harsh environments. The axial package style and through hole mount design ensure easy installation and reliable performance.

Manufacturer Highlights

Vishay Intertechnology

Vishay Intertechnology, Inc. is a renowned American manufacturer of discrete semiconductors and passive electronic components that have been used in many consumer products and industrial applications worldwide. Founded by Polish-born businessman Felix Zandman in 1962, Vishay has grown to become one of the world's largest manufacturers of these components, with a strong presence in every major market around the globe. The company also offers value-added solutions such as its patented passive components, replacing a number of legacy parts with more reliable, cost effective solutions.
